Transaction

dc96d64eb6269e141ac0c2642ed237b1fc14040e57d45a03d2ceceddcedb0fb3
84,928 confirmations
Timestamp
1721773324
Block853,626
Fee4,725 sats
Fee rate25 sats/vB
view on mempool.space

Inputs & Outputs